Practical Tips for Using Credit Card Icons
When incorporating credit card icons into your projects, consider the context and audience. For example, a financial institution may prefer a more formal and professional look, while a tech startup might opt for a modern and sleek design. Understanding your target audience helps in selecting the right style and application.
Consistency is key when using icons across different platforms. Ensure that all icons follow a unified style guide, including color schemes, line thickness, and spacing. This creates a cohesive visual language that enhances the overall user experience.
Testing your icons in different environments is also important. View them on various screen sizes and backgrounds to ensure they remain visible and legible. This step helps identify any adjustments needed before finalizing your design.
